The OnePlus 8 UW has an overall score of 75.9, which is slightly better than the Galaxy J7 Refine's general score of 72.7. The OnePlus 8 UW is a newer cellphone, and it is also a bit thinner and a little bit lighter than the Galaxy J7 Refine. These phones use Android OS (Operating System), but OnePlus 8 UW has an older 10 version and Galaxy J7 Refine has Android 8.0 Oreo version.
OnePlus 8 UW has a better performing CPU than Galaxy J7 Refine, and although they both have a Octa-Core processing unit, the OnePlus 8 UW also has a greater amount of RAM memory. OnePlus 8 UW has a much sharper screen than Galaxy J7 Refine, because it has a larger screen, a much higher resolution of 1080 x 2400px and much more pixels per inch of display.
OnePlus 8 UW counts with a greater camera than Galaxy J7 Refine, because although it has a tinier camera aperture which is not favorable for capturing photographs or video in poorly lited environments, it also counts with a way bigger back-facing camera sensor which gives a much better photo and video quality, a lot higher (4K) video definition and a camera in the back with lot more megapixels.
OnePlus 8 UW has just a bit more storage capacity to store more games and applications than Galaxy J7 Refine, because although it has no external memory card slot, it also counts with more internal memory capacity. The OnePlus 8 UW has improved battery duration than Galaxy J7 Refine, because it has 4300mAh of battery capacity.
